#b51334 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b51334 is composed of 71% red, 7.5% green and 20.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 89.5% magenta, 71.3%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 347.8 degrees, a saturation of 81% and a lightness of 39.2%. #b51334 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2668 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

Shades and Tints of #b51334
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030001 is the darkest color, while #fef1f3 is the lightest one.
